The do-it-yourself, or DIY, movement has inspired many homeowners to tackle home repair and remodeling projects on their own. DIY projects can be rewarding, and many homeowners who have embraced the DIY movement have discovered talents they never before knew they had.

But no matter how simple popular home-renovation television shows make remodeling projects appear, homeowners should know that such undertakin­gs are far more difficult than they appear on television.

Homeowners who overestima­te their abilities and the time they have to complete projects can cost themselves substantia­l amounts of money. In fact, there are a variety of reasons homeowners might want to work with profession­al contractor­s when tackling home-improvemen­t projects. Consider the following.

EXPERIENCE

A trial-and-error approach can work with various projects and problems, but applying such an approach to homeimprov­ement projects is risky and potentiall­y dangerous, not to mention costly. Experience­d profession­al contractor­s who have strong track records won’t have to go through trial and error and are therefore more likely than DIYers to complete a project on time and on budget. It’s a good idea to seek recommenda­tions from friends or neighbors before choosing a contractor.
